In your opinion which thumb pitch would promote the closest thing to a no thumb release? Does a 1/4 +/- reverse thumb allow the thumb to clear quicker, leaving that split second of the entire ball laying on the fingers? Or does a forward pitch promote that no thumb feel? I'm probably wording it wrong, but I hope you catch my question. Reverse to clear thumb quicker or forward?

The closest you will get to a no thumb feel would be 1 1/4" reverse with 1 1/4" right laateral(if you are right haanded),but I would not suggest these if you want to not squeeze the ball!

Yes, plenty of reverse will help you to get the palm to lay flatter on the ball, but with left pitch, not right for a right hand bowler. =:^D
